Wpf Image Control Size To Fit. The size is already set by the parent element if a proper one is
The size is already set by the parent element if a proper one is chosen, i. (as shown in the above pic) how can i Learn how to set the property that specifies how a window resizes to fit its content in Windows Presentation Foundation (WPF). Learn how to use the Image Element. When my program displays an image which is smaller than the Image GUI object defined in XAML, it does not get stretched to fit as I would like it to. So I know there are similar A simple c# image resizer with ScaleToFit and ScaleToFill using wpf libraries. Add(BitmapFrame. Frames. Learn techniques to enhance user experience If you set the value of the Stretch property to None, the image always retains its natural size, even if there's a layout container that might stretch it otherwise. This is great since the Viewbox will scale the Image to fit the window. Resizes to jpg, gif, png, tiff. I have got two views that i want to look like that: But sadly the images do not shrink to parent size, they stay in original enc. It's a very easy trick that can be very useful, and can be done 20 Your algorithm to calculate the final image dimensions could be improved by simplifying the logical process that you use to determine the final size. When you create a Windows application in WPF, the default code I have written a WPF user control and part of it involves dynamically adding elements to a canvas which effects the height of said canvas. The canvas is nested within a . This example shows how to include images in an application by using the xref:System. Controls. Do not bind the Image element's Width or Height! It makes no sense. Fundamentally, there I have a Viewbox with an Image inside of it. What I find however is that if I take off the explicit width/height I am trying to fit a user control into a panel in another form. That can be easily done with a layout transformation like this: Explore dynamic layouts in WPF to create adaptive interfaces for varying screen sizes. Save(fs); size = fs. a Grid or DockPanel. However, I need to be able to zoom the image to its full size The size of a control is defined by the width and height properties of the control. For example a 256x256 image only I've been working with WPF and xaml for less than a year some I would still consider myself a novice. The Source property, which points to specify the image that 0 We have an image that needs to be shown as a splash screen. I am trying to hello i have a window(wpf) with labels and text boxes, i want him to fit to the screen resolution as much as possible, how do i do it WPF displays the same pictures like this: If you write an app which takes an image file produced by a Windows program, change some stuff in the image and then write it back as In this post I will explain you how to resize dynamically the size of your main WPF GUI. I am doing my first WPF-Project with the MVVM-Model. --- How to Resize Images in a WPF Grid Efficiently When developing a WPF application, you might face challenges when trying to fit images of varying sizes into a grid layout. The following Learn how to preserve the aspect ratio of an image by setting the Stretch property of an ImageBrush to Uniform or UniformToFill. I have tried docking and auto size but nothing seems to work. Image element. This image should be displayed in its actual size unless the width or height passes a certain maximum. e. This will happen all the time, since the size of your Windows I then wish to size the sub-components of this control defined in the XAML to fill either the height, width or both. Windows. The WPF documentation notes that the most efficient way to load an image at reduced size is to set Image's DecodePixelWidth / DecodePixelHeight If WPF displays the image twice as big as in Windows, I simply have to resize the Image control. Demosite is hosted at AppHarbor: Image sources and scaling You should create your image sources at several recommended sizes, to ensure that your app looks great when Windows scales it because of device scaling and The Image control allows you to display pictures inside your applications. In It controls what happens when the dimensions of the image loaded doesn't completely match the dimensions of the Image control. Length; } but when i create image like this it saves part of the image in temp folder. Create(rtb)); enc.
ow9xwg
udqjoye
v4mxdfv
ohlc4mog
6nhfydud
xk7v8oukj4
veuxl
u39n3g6s
9t45cn
lfu157qt65
ow9xwg
udqjoye
v4mxdfv
ohlc4mog
6nhfydud
xk7v8oukj4
veuxl
u39n3g6s
9t45cn
lfu157qt65